Wife told court husband was not joking around when he threatened her with a stick

A MAN who allegedly brandished a stick (from a ‘monkey apple tree branch’) while confronting his common law wife was on Wednesday released on bail when he appeared before Magistrate Shundell Lovell at the Cove and John Court.

Particulars of the alleged offences stated that Asraf Alli, on Friday 18th October, at Enmore North, East Coast of Demerara, made use of abusive language towards Nindranie Hopper. On that same day, it was alledged that he had also made use of threatening behaviour towards Bonnie Tattoon.
However, the virtual complainant told the court that the defendant habitually accuses her of extra-marital relationships and that on the day in question, she was afraid for her life.
But Alli interjected and told the court that it is his wife, who accuses him of having an extra-martial relationship, and on the day in question, he was returning from work and upon arrival at their home, his wife had her things packed in suitcases and that it was her who picked up the stick and assailed him.
The magistrate then ordered the defendant to pay a fine of $15,000 or face six months imprisonment.
